Based on the data from 1997 / 2002 when the population of Alsip, Illinois was 19,236 / 19,635

Number of Establishments per 100,000 population

Number of Establishments - Alsip (2002)

  • A) Manufacturing: 1997 - 105, 2002 - 90 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 545, 2002 - 458, State average - 62)
  • B) Wholesale trade: 1997 - 99, 2002 - 95 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 514, 2002 - 483, State average - 40)
  • C) Retail trade: 1997 - 70, 2002 - 77 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 363, 2002 - 392, State average - 84)
  • D) Information: 2002 - 9 (Per 100,000 population: 2002 - 45, State average - 12)
  • E) Real estate & rental & leasing: 1997 - 21, 2002 - 17 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 109, 2002 - 86, State average - 26)
  • F) Professional, scientific & technical services: 1997 - 20, 2002 - 24 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 103, 2002 - 122, State average - 78)
  • G) Administrative & support & waste management & remediation service: 1997 - 33, 2002 - 35 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 171, 2002 - 178, State average - 29)
  • H) Educational services: 1997 - 1, 2002 - 3 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 5, 2002 - 15, State average - 6)
  • I) Health care & social assistance: 1997 - 15, 2002 - 23 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 77, 2002 - 117, State average - 60)
  • J) Arts, entertainment & recreation: 1997 - 3, 2002 - 5 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 15, 2002 - 25, State average - 8)
  • K) Accommodation & food services: 1997 - 52, 2002 - 44 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 270, 2002 - 224, State average - 48)
  • L) Other services (except public administration): 1997 - 58, 2002 - 56 (Per 100,000 population: 1997 - 301, 2002 - 285, State average - 47)
